Now, before we get into all the details of how you can watch 'The African Lion' right now, here are some finer points about the Walt Disney Productions documentary flick.

The African Lion starring Winston Hibler has a G rating, a runtime of about 1 hr 15 min, and a scheduled release date of September 14th, 1955.

It received a user score of 70/100 on TMDb, which collated reviews from 34 experienced users.

Here’s what’s going on in this one... Here's the plot: "Part of Disney's True-Life Adventures series, this film focuses on the lives of lions in Africa."

True-Life Adventures Collection

In 1940 Walt Disney got the idea for the first ever nature documentary True Life Adventures during animal studies for his upcoming film Bambi. Instead of imitating the natural through animation, he could just use what was already there.
